Top Things to Do in Washington D.C. with Kids

1. Explore the National Mall and Monuments

The National Mall is the heart of D.C., offering sprawling open spaces and sightseeing opportunities. Kids will love walking among the famous monuments like the Washington Monument, Lincoln Memorial, and the World War II Memorial. Bring a kite or frisbee for some outdoor fun and enjoy a picnic on the grassy lawns.

2. Visit the Smithsonian Museums

One of the biggest draws for families, the Smithsonian Institution features numerous museums suitable for children, many with free admission:

  • National Air and Space Museum: Discover historic aircraft, space shuttles, and interactive exhibits about flying and space exploration.
  • National Museum of Natural History: Marvel at dinosaur skeletons, gems, and exotic animal displays.
  • National Museum of American History: See the original flag that flew at Iwo Jima and exhibit on American inventions.
  • International Spy Museum: Engage in spy-themed interactive activities that challenge kids’ problem-solving skills.

These museums offer educational fun in an engaging environment perfect for children of all ages.

3. Take a Ride on the Smithsonian National Zoo’s Wildlife Safari

The National Zoo is a must-visit for families, home to over 2,700 animals including giant pandas, lions, and elephants. Kids love seeing these incredible creatures and learning about wildlife conservation. Don’t miss the famous giant pandas or the Kids’ Farm, where children can interact with farm animals.

4. Attend a Family-Friendly Tour or Cruise

Explore D.C. from a different perspective with a boat tour along the Potomac River, offering scenic views of the city’s landmarks. Alternatively, hop on the Big Bus or Segway tours that are designed for families and offer fun, narrated experiences.

5. Kick Back at the U.S. Botanical Garden

Located near the Capitol, the U.S. Botanical Garden offers interactive exhibits, a butterfly garden, and seasonal displays. It’s a peaceful spot for children to explore nature and learn about plant life.

6. Enjoy a Day at the International Spy Museum

This museum isn’t just a display of spy gadgets—kids can participate in secret agent missions, solve puzzles, and learn about espionage techniques. It’s both fun and educational, making it one of the top things to do in Washington D.C. with kids.

7. Discover the U.S. Capitol and the Library of Congress

Take a friendly tour of the U.S. Capitol building and marvel at the architecture and history. The nearby Library of Congress offers stunning books and exhibits, inspiring young minds.

8. Experience the Performing Arts and Outdoor Events

Check the schedule for family-friendly performances at the Kennedy Center or outdoor summer concerts on the National Mall. Many events are free and perfect for a fun, cultural experience with kids.

9. Explore the National Gallery of Art Sculpture Garden

Let children enjoy the outdoor sculptures and splash in the fountain during warmer months. This is a great spot for art appreciation and outdoor play.

10. Enjoy Recreational Activities and Parks

Visit Rock Creek Park for hiking, biking, and picnic areas. The park is a natural oasis offering a variety of outdoor activities perfect for active kids.

Tips for Visiting Washington D.C. with Kids

  • Plan ahead: Many museums are free but can get crowded, so consider early visits or timed tickets.
  • Use public transportation: The Metro is convenient and kid-friendly.
  • Pack snacks and water: D.C. involves a lot of walking.
  • Wear comfortable shoes: For all the walking on historical sites and museums.
  • Check event schedules: Look for kid-friendly festivals, outdoor movies, or special exhibits during your visit.
